Output 034d272672396191969c640db5dc2ad9f26c1b80854abcc62093a068af7b5ed6:16

value
2683914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 699b2bcbff169b422101d81e13035bef6ee35086 OP_EQUAL
address
3BKQmALDbNLBZNFvs288QyJ4paFcUM3QuR
transaction
034d272672396191969c640db5dc2ad9f26c1b80854abcc62093a068af7b5ed6
spent
true